BBC Mastermind fans issue same complaint about contestant's 'unfair' specialist subject

Clive Myrie returned as host of BBC Mastermind. (Image: BBC)

Mastermind returned to BBC Two on Monday evening as host Clive Myrie welcomed Chris Devine, Cathryn Gahan, Charlotte Love and Ronny Cheung to the famous leather chair.

The episode saw a variety of specialist subjects with Chris choosing the novels of Zadie Smith, Cathryn focussed on Stephen Sondheim’s 1979 musical Sweeney Todd, Charlotte’s was Shetland hand knitting while Ronny answered questions on Channel 4 sitcom, Spaced.

However, some viewers were unimpressed by how "limited" some of the topics were.

Peter wrote on Twitter/X: “There should be a different programme for people choosing an episode limited tv series (such as Spaced) as a specialist subject in Mastermind. It is not fair for people choosing a historical, academic subject covering a long period of time #mastermind.”

Contestants on the quiz show can choose any subject they like as long as it's suitable for broadcast on BBC Two. However, there are some rules that apply.

There must be “at least two good quality books” on a biographical or historical subject, while one book or one film is not allowed.

Some subjects are too broad or too tight. For example, The Works of Shakespeare is too vast, and Romeo and Juliet is too narrow.

The show also will not repeat topics from one series to the next. Some subjects became so popular, such as Fawlty Towers, Blackadder, and Roald Dahl, that they were banned because they ran out of questions.
